AlfaBit Kassa
  • Начало работы
    • Добавление сайтов
    • Настройка API ключей
    • Настройка callback URL
    • Настройка белого списка IP
    • Регистрация аккаунта
  • Общая информация
    • API Авторизация
    • API Определения
    • HTTP статус коды ошибок
    • Доступные методы транзакций
  • API документация
    • Счета и балансы
      • Получить список счетов
      • Получить конкретный счет
      • Получить список доступных методов
      • Суммарный баланс
    • Транзакции
      • Прием средств
        • Создание заявки на ввод
        • Отметить ввод оплаченным
      • Выплата средств
        • Создание заявки на вывод
      • Просмотр списка транзакций
      • Просмотр транзакции
      • Отмена транзакции
    • Вебхуки
      • Формат вебхука
      • Подпись вебхука
      • Айпи адреса
      • Повторные уведомления
    • Enum определения
Powered by GitBook
On this page
  1. API документация
  2. Транзакции
  3. Прием средств

Создание заявки на ввод

Создает счет на пополнение средств

POST https://admin.vanilapay.com/api/v2/deposit

Headers

Name
Type
Description

Authorization*

String

Bearer 123

Signature*

String

Сигнатура квери параметров и тела запроса(если есть)

Content-Type

String

application/json

Request Body

Name
Type
Description

order_id*

String

Ваш идентификатор транзакции

method*

String

в случае работы с картами передавать занчение - card.

amount

String

Сумма транзакции

account

String

Счет с которого будет оплата(Qiwi кошелек, номер карты)

notification_url

String

куда прислать вебхук если Ваш Callback url динамический, в остальных случаях достаточно настроек уведомлений в личном кабинете.

site_account

String

Код счета для вывода.

success_url

String

Куда перенаправить в случае успешного пополнения.

fail_url

String

Куда перенаправить в случае ошибки при пополнении.

partner_id

String

Любой код, который идентифицирует вашего клиента, напирмер: "payment 123"

card_number

String

Номер карты. Обязателен только для h2h метода.

card_expire

String

Дата истечения срока действия карты.

check_url

String

Куда перенаправить клиента после 3ds. Только для h2h,h2h-i,h2h-a.

ext_txn

String

ID транзакции в вашей системе

ext_date

String

Дата транзакции в вашей системе

ext_client

String

Идентификатор клиента в вашей системе

ext_email

String

Имейл клиента

ext_ip

String

IP адрес клиента

ext_user_agent

String

User Agent клиента

ext_partner

String

Название вашего сайта в нашей системе.

ext_recipient_system

String

Название валюты на bestchange которую получит клиент. Например: Payeer EUR

ext_recipient

String

Реквизиты на которые будет выплата клиенту

ext_c_to

String

Код валюты с bestchange которую получит клиент. Например: PREUR

ext_last_name

String

Фамилия клиента

ext_first_name

String

Имя клиента

ext_middle_name

String

Отчество клиента

ext_phone

String

номер клиента например: 79001114455

ext_photo

String

bank_id

String

ID банка. Например : 1enc00000062

{
  "id": 20,
  "created_at": "2020-01-01T00:00:00+03:00",
  "updated_at": "2020-01-01T00:00:00+03:00",
  "action": "deposit",
  "method": "wallet",
  "type": "site",
  "payment_id": "payment 123",
  "order_id": "order 123",
  "account": "account123",
  "amount": "105.23",
  "payment_amount": "55.23",
  "commission": "2.04",
  "comment": "Transaction comment",
  "status": "process",
  "payment_url": "http://your.host/your-url",
  "payment_code": "code",
  "payment_error_code": "error code 1",
  "payment_error": "some payment error",
  "currency": "RUB",
  "wallet_number": "79344344444",
  "card_number": "3947333443347584",
  "first_name": "Ivan",
  "last_name": "Ivanov",
  "middle_name": "Ivanovich",
  "crypto_address": "TQSZsABz2vNizCA26HKEEyoybdeZmCpvP6",
  "crypto_blockchain": "tron",
  "bank_id": "1enc00000062"
}

{
  "message": "Token not found"
}

PreviousПрием средствNextОтметить ввод оплаченным

Last updated 1 year ago

ссылка на фото клиента

http://url-to-photo/path1/photo.jpg